All right, it seem like there's a couple of people who might be interested in roleplaying the LPI. This will be an unofficial squadron of police pilots following the same rules as the NPC faction. If you want to join our cause, feel free to post here!
Name: Liberty Police, Inc.
ID: Liberty Police ID
Tag: Liberty Police, Inc.
Area of operations: New York except for Zone 21, Colorado, Texas, California
Objectives:
- scanning ships for illegal cargo,
- defending allied ships from outlaws,
- preventing and resolving all hostilities near allied bases, trade lanes and jump gates,
- enforcing the server rules in an RP manner,
- helping new players.
Rules:
- To do. This will concern how are we to punish people who break law, what the actual law is, our rules of engagement and so on. Suggestions are welcome.
Allies - Offer as much help as possible. Friendly - Be nice and friendly. Protect in most circumstances. All Liberty corporations should belong here. Neutral - No special attention. Suspicious - Be careful. Potential pirates, smugglers or militants. Protect them as long as they behave nicely. Not welcome - These factions are not welcome in Liberty. All ships should be escorted to the nearest jump gate out of Liberty space. Engage if they do not comply. Unlawful factions that are not openly hostile to Liberty belong here. Hostile - Kill on Sight. These are the enemies of Liberty and should not be allowed to escape. Only factions openly hostile to Liberty belong here.
* marks a militant faction whose presence in Liberty space should always be questioned. Only allow entry if they have a good reason to be here, otherwise treat them as not welcome. Military or Police escort throughout their stay in Liberty space is recommended.
